-
公开(公告)号:CN103377063B
公开(公告)日:2016-06-22
申请号:CN201210132893.6
申请日:2012-04-28
Applicant: 国际商业机器公司
IPC: G06F9/445
CPC classification number: G06F11/1417 , G06F9/4406 , G06F11/1438 , G06F11/1471 , G06F2201/865
Abstract: 本发明公开了一种从遗留操作系统环境恢复到统一的可扩展固件接口UEFI预启动环境的方法和装置,方法包括:在UEFI预启动环境下,存储UEFI预启动环境中需要保存的上下文,所述UEFI预启动环境中需要保存的上下文包括CPU执行上下文;响应于UEFI预启动环境加载遗留操作系统失败,恢复所述CPU执行上下文的第一部分;使UEFI预启动环境相关联的CPU进入系统管理模式,并在系统管理模式下恢复所述CPU执行上下文的第二部分;以及退出CPU系统管理模式,从而返回到UEFI预启动环境。该方法和系统能够在遗留操作系统的启动尝试失败后恢复到UEFI预启动环境,从而来支持遗留操作系统启动失败时的诊断以及随后的UEFI操作系统的启动尝试。
-
公开(公告)号:CN103377063A
公开(公告)日:2013-10-30
申请号:CN201210132893.6
申请日:2012-04-28
Applicant: 国际商业机器公司
IPC: G06F9/445
CPC classification number: G06F11/1417 , G06F9/4406 , G06F11/1438 , G06F11/1471 , G06F2201/865
Abstract: 本发明公开了一种从遗留操作系统环境恢复到统一的可扩展固件接口UEFI预启动环境的方法和装置,方法包括:在UEFI预启动环境下,存储UEFI预启动环境中需要保存的上下文,所述UEFI预启动环境中需要保存的上下文包括CPU执行上下文;响应于UEFI预启动环境加载遗留操作系统失败,恢复所述CPU执行上下文的第一部分;使UEFI预启动环境相关联的CPU进入系统管理模式,并在系统管理模式下恢复所述CPU执行上下文的第二部分;以及退出CPU系统管理模式,从而返回到UEFI预启动环境。该方法和系统能够在遗留操作系统的启动尝试失败后恢复到UEFI预启动环境,从而来支持遗留操作系统启动失败时的诊断以及随后的UEFI操作系统的启动尝试。
-